Cosmic Supply Chain Conundrum
The astronomy industry faces unique supply chain challenges when it comes to telescope manufacturing and distribution. From specialized glass for mirrors to precision instruments, the journey from raw materials to a finished observatory-grade telescope involves global coordination.
